Post-Modern Portfolio Theory (PMPT)

Post-Modern Portfolio Theory (PMPT) emerged as a response to the limitations and criticisms of Modern Portfolio Theory (MPT), which has been the cornerstone of portfolio management since its introduction by Harry Markowitz in the 1950s. Bonds with Embedded Options

An embedded option is a feature that can be attached to bonds that allows, but does not require, either the bondholder or the issuer to take some action in the future.
